Announcing cdCon 2026: A CDF Intensive on AI, Security, and Platform Engineering

By March 20, 2026Announcement, Blog

The Continuous Delivery Foundation (CDF) is bringing the community together for cdCon 2026, designed as a focused Intensive exploring the technologies shaping the future of modern software delivery: AI, security, and platform engineering.

As software systems become more complex and increasingly powered by open source and AI-driven capabilities, organizations must rethink how they build, deliver, and secure software. CI/CD pipelines now support distributed platforms, cloud-native infrastructure, and AI workloads, while security expectations and software supply chain risks continue to grow. cdCon 2026 is built for practitioners navigating this change.

Why attend this conference?

cdCon is intentionally designed as an intensive learning experience, bringing together DevOps leaders, platform engineers, security practitioners, and open source contributors to explore how the industry is evolving and how teams can stay ahead.

The conference will feature two keynotes and deep technical sessions covering:

  • AI in CI/CD and Platform Engineering – practical uses of AI for pipeline optimization, observability, and intelligent automation
  • Platform Engineering – building scalable internal developer platforms that improve developer productivity and operational consistency
  • Software Supply Chain Security – integrating security, SBOMs, provenance, and policy enforcement directly into CI/CD workflows
  • The CDF Ecosystem – real-world insights from projects including Jenkins, CDEvents, Ortelius, Spinnaker, and more
